Welcome to Pom Pom Island Resort & Information
Sabah Hotel by Area
Pom Pom Island Introduction
Set on the west of Pom Pom Island (Pompom Island), this picturesque spot nestles on the edge of an 80 feet drop off. Situated near the largest marine park in Sabah (Tun Sakaran Marine Park) - a place where relaxing and exploring underwater adventure come together to bring the tropical experience to life; a unique family holiday destination.